Military arithmetic: General Pepereslegin of the Southern Military District, having canceled one criminal case, added two more
According to investigators, in 2011, in order to receive a state-owned apartment in Moscow, Pereslegin submitted to the Housing Department of the Russian Defense Ministry fictitious documents indicating that he allegedly needs living space.
At the same time, he forgot to point out that he had previously received a four-room apartment in Tver from the Ministry of Defense, has two office apartments in Moscow and Rostov-on-Don, and also transferred the ownership of a residential building in the Tver region on the eve of his daughter.
In the second criminal case, the lieutenant general is suspected that from 2006 to 2008, he illegally used the labor of a contract soldier. First, he made repairs in Moscow apartment Pereslegin, and then for one and a half years lived at his dacha in the Tver region, where he worked as a bathhouse attendant and security guard.
At the same time in his military unit soldiers did not appear. That, however, did not prevent him from becoming a sergeant. As part of the first episode, a criminal case was initiated against the general under X. NUMX Art. 3 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ation (using a knowingly false document). Punishment under this article provides for a fine of up to 327 thousand rubles, or in the amount of semi-annual salary or other income of the convicted person, or compulsory work for up to 80 hours, or correctional work for up to two years, or arrest for up to six months.
For the second - for hours. 1 Art. 286 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ation (abuse of power). Under this charge, he faces a fine of up to eighty thousand rubles, or in the amount of the salary or other income of the convicted person for a period of up to six months, or deprivation of the right to occupy certain positions or engage in certain activities for up to five years, or arrest for a term from four to six months, or imprisonment for up to four years. It is possible that both cases will be merged into one proceeding.
We will remind, earlier Pereslegin suspected that he forged the characteristic on one of the officers, after which he was dismissed. However, the Military Prosecutor’s Office later canceled the criminal case, finding that the Lieutenant General acted within his authority.
